--- experimental/server/XMLReader/XMLPacketMaker.java 2000/11/13 12:31:27 1.1 +++ experimental/server/XMLReader/XMLPacketMaker.java 2000/11/14 09:18:20 1.2 @@ -24,7 +24,7 @@ public class XMLPacketMaker extends HandlerBase // Parse the input SAXParser saxParser = factory.newSAXParser(); - saxParser.parse( new File(argv [0]), new Echo03() ); + saxParser.parse( new File(argv [0]), new XMLPacketMaker() ); } catch (Throwable t) { t.printStackTrace (); @@ -45,10 +45,10 @@ public class XMLPacketMaker extends HandlerBase throws SAXException { nl(); - nl(); + //nl(); emit ("START DOCUMENT"); nl(); - emit (""); + //emit (""); } public void endDocument () @@ -67,8 +67,8 @@ public class XMLPacketMaker extends HandlerBase throws SAXException { indentLevel++; - nl(); emit ("ELEMENT: "); - emit ("<"+name); + //nl(); emit ("ELEMENT: "); + //emit ("<"+name); if (attrs != null) { for (int i = 0; i < attrs.getLength (); i++) { nl(); @@ -79,21 +79,21 @@ public class XMLPacketMaker extends HandlerBase emit ("\""); } } - if (attrs.getLength() > 0) nl(); - emit (">"); + //if (attrs.getLength() > 0) nl(); + //emit (">"); } public void endElement (String name) throws SAXException { - nl(); - emit ("END_ELM: "); - emit (""); + //nl(); + //emit ("END_ELM: "); + //emit (""); indentLevel--; } public void characters (char buf [], int offset, int len) throws SAXException { - nl(); emit ("CHARS: "); + nl(); emit ("Value: "); String s = new String(buf, offset, len); if (!s.trim().equals("")) emit (s); }